24 Players in 24 Days: #11 Chase Bisontis

As a freshman, Chase Bisontis was one of two offensive linemen to start in all 13 games for Texas A&M, 12 of which he played right tackle. With the ESPN Freshman All-America honoree projected to move inside, Bisontis comes in at #11 on our 24 Players in 24 Days list.
